#527790 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#527790 is composed of 32.2% red, 46.7%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.1% cyan, 17.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 204.2 degrees, a saturation of 27.4% and a lightness of 44.3%. #527790 color hex could be obtained by blending #a4eeff with #000021.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

#527790 color description : Mostly desaturated dark blue.

#527790 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#527790 has RGB values of R:82, G:119,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0.17,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 5404560.

Shades and Tints of #527790

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040507 is the darkest color, while #f9fbfc is the lightest one.
